You can look for Points Rummy, Deals Rummy and Pool rooms where available in supported regions. Each format is marked separately so you know the scoring style before joining a table.

Check that your hand includes the required pure sequence and that remaining cards are arranged into valid sets or sequences. The table confirmation step lets you review grouped cards before submission.

Points Rummy usually resolves hand by hand with a point value. Pool Rummy uses an elimination-style score threshold, so the session can last longer and requires a different card strategy.
